ITM Agent Insights: Explanation of ports used by the IBM Tivoli Common Reporting
Body
This blog provide and explanation of which ports are opened by the IBM® Tivoli® Common Reporting server, and which should be enabled on a firewall to get access to the Tivoli Common Reporting Web console.
Port configuration at the installation time
IBM Tivoli Common Reporting (TCR) server requires a range of 14 port numbers, starting with the port number entered during an interactive installation wizard (GUI or console mode). The default port number which starts the sequence is 16310. However, the silent installation mode enables manual port assignment for each application server component. Therefore, the TCR server installed in a silent mode may not use 14 subsequent port numbers.
Web application ports
By default, the port 16310 listens for non-secure HTTP connections while the port 16316 for secure ones. Additionally, the default behavior is that if a user points the browser to the a non-secure (HTTP) connection on port 16310, for example:
http://<hostname>:16310
the connection gets redirected to a secure one (HTTPS) which takes place on port 16316, for example:
https://<hostname>:16316/ibm/console
Hence, in a default scenario it is enough to have port 16316 opened on a firewall and use the secure connection URL.
List of ports used by IBM Tivoli Common Reporting
Property names in the list below are taken from the <install_dir>\properties\TIPPortDef.properties file used during the installation in the profile creation step.
Port Number Property
Description
External ports
16310 WC_defaulthost
HTTP - Default port for the IBM Tivoli Common Reporting web application
16316 WC_adminhost_secure
HTTPS - Default secure port for the IBM Tivoli Common Reporting web application
Internal ports
16311 WC_defaulthost_secure
HTTPS transport secure port
16312 BOOTSTRAP_ADDRESS
Bootstrap/RMI port - used indirectly by trcmd script
16313 SOAP_CONNECTOR_ADDRESS
SOAP connector port
16315 WC_adminhost
Administrative console port
16318 DCS_UNICAST_ADDRESS
High Availability Manager communication port
16320 ORB_LISTENER_ADDRESS
Object Request Broker on Websphere listener port - used indirectly by trcmd script
16321 SAS_SSL_SERVERAUTH_LISTENER_ADDRESS
Secure Authentication Service SSL server authentication port
16322 CSIV2_SSL_MUTUALAUTH_LISTENER_ADDRESS
Common Secure Interoperability Version 2 client authentication listener port
16323 CSIV2_SSL_SERVERAUTH_LISTENER_ADDRESS
Common Secure Interoperability Version 2 server authentication listener port - used indirectly by trcmd and stopTCRserver scripts to authenticate the user which is issuing the command
